| package javax.resource; |
| |
| import junit.framework.TestCase; |
| |
| /** |
| * |
| * |
| * |
| * @version $Rev$ $Date$ |
| */ |
| public class ResourceExceptionTest extends TestCase { |
| |
| public void testGetErrorCode() { |
| ResourceException exception = new ResourceException("unlucky", "13"); |
| assertEquals("unlucky", exception.getMessage()); |
| assertEquals("13", exception.getErrorCode()); |
| } |
| |
| public void testGetErrorCodeWithoutSettingIt() { |
| ResourceException exception = new ResourceException(); |
| assertNull(exception.getErrorCode()); |
| } |
| |
| public void testLinkedException() { |
| ResourceException root = new ResourceException("catastrophy"); |
| ResourceException exception = new ResourceException("problem"); |
| |
| exception.setLinkedException(root); |
| assertSame(root, exception.getLinkedException()); |
| } |
| } |
